Watch Out for This NYSE-Listed Chemicals Stock – ICL

 

ICL Group Ltd.

ICL Group Ltd. (NASDAQ: ICL) formerly known as Israel Chemicals Ltd, is an Israeli corporation that works in fertilizers and speciality chemical industries. Fertilizers, Industrial Products, and Performance Products are the company's three segments.

Key Highlights

  • The company reported YoY growth of 37.91% in total revenue to USD 6.96 billion in FY21 (ended December 31, 2021) compared to USD 5.04 billion in FY20.
  • ICL’s net income increased to USD 832 million in FY21 vs. USD 24 million in FY20.
  • As of December 31, 2021, the company had cash and cash equivalents (including short-term investments) of USD 564 million and total debt of USD 3.01 billion.
  • Its ROE was 18.5% in FY21, whereas the industry median stood at 18.4%.
  • Relatively low net margin 12.0% in FY21 vs. industry median of 14.6%.
  • ICL announced on February 16, 2022, that its innovation platform, ICL Planet Startup Hub, has invested in Plantible Foods, a vertically integrated agricultural platform manufacturing a functional protein derived from lemna, and will work with them. Last September, Astanor Ventures, a global leader in agriFood impact investing, led Plantible Food's Series A funding round, which Astanor Ventures led.

Technical Indicators Defined: -

Support: A level where-in the stock prices tend to find support if they are falling, and downtrend may take a pause backed by demand or buying interest.

Resistance: A level where-in the stock prices tend to find resistance when they are rising, and uptrend may take a pause due to profit booking or selling interest.

Stop-loss: It is a level to protect further losses in case of unfavourable movement in the stock prices.
